diff --git a/ruoyi-common/src/main/java/com/ruoyi/common/core/sms/AliyunSmsUtils.java b/ruoyi-common/src/main/java/com/ruoyi/common/core/sms/AliyunSmsUtils.java index be350e4..34dc0b2 100644 --- a/ruoyi-common/src/main/java/com/ruoyi/common/core/sms/AliyunSmsUtils.java +++ b/ruoyi-common/src/main/java/com/ruoyi/common/core/sms/AliyunSmsUtils.java @@ -140,9 +140,14 @@ public class AliyunSmsUtils { } public static SmsResult sendBcshHasOrderSMS(String phones) { - log.info("【短信发送】开始发送短信消费者:伴宠师订单抢单通知"); - Map param = new HashMap<>(); - return send(phones, bcshHasOrder, param); + try { + log.info("【短信发送】开始发送短信消费者:伴宠师订单抢单通知"); + Map param = new HashMap<>(); + return send(phones, bcshHasOrder, param); + }catch (Exception e){ + log.error("短信发生失败:", e); + } + return null; } public static SmsResult sendBcshOrderBeginNextDaySMS(String phones, String address, String petName) { @@ -173,9 +178,14 @@ public class AliyunSmsUtils { } public static SmsResult sendLongTimeNoOrderAccepted(String phones, String orderId) { - log.info("【短信发送】通知管理员长时间无人接单,请处理!"); - Map param = new HashMap<>(); - param.put("order_id", orderId); - return send(phones, longTimeNoOrderAccepted, param); + try { + log.info("【短信发送】通知管理员长时间无人接单,请处理!"); + Map param = new HashMap<>(); + param.put("order_id", orderId); + return send(phones, longTimeNoOrderAccepted, param); + }catch (Exception e){ + log.error("短信发生失败:", e); + } + return null; } }